Transaction 31e7efeb9a93f4ded12f3d124f9f794f433fa6787e05c45b1fc9c2a7d6939c8a

1 Input
2 Outputs
  • 31e7efeb9a93f4ded12f3d124f9f794f433fa6787e05c45b1fc9c2a7d6939c8a:0
  • value  173413
    address  198enPWKXQ9hSj9JqBL3PZVgPvfPsyzsVa
  • 31e7efeb9a93f4ded12f3d124f9f794f433fa6787e05c45b1fc9c2a7d6939c8a:1
  • value  13475073
    address  3MuVA5xDhCzTz6GDUuCadhLis8MscqEL4o